What Is Web Development?

Web Development is the process of creating, building, and maintaining websites and web applications that operate on the internet. It involves writing code, managing databases, configuring servers, and ensuring that every feature works smoothly across different devices and browsers.

Unlike web design, which focuses on visual appearance, web development ensures that a website functions correctly behind the scenes. From interactive contact forms to online payment systems, every dynamic feature depends on quality development.

Modern websites require careful planning, clean coding practices, and continuous maintenance to provide users with a seamless browsing experience.

The Main Types of Web Development

Building a successful website requires different areas of expertise. Each type of development serves a unique purpose while working together to create a complete digital experience.

Front-End Development

Front-end development focuses on everything visitors can see and interact with. Developers use HTML, CSS, and JavaScript to create layouts, buttons, navigation menus, forms, animations, and responsive designs.

A well-designed front end ensures visitors enjoy an attractive, intuitive, and engaging browsing experience.

Back-End Development

Back-end development powers everything behind the scenes. It manages databases, user accounts, authentication systems, servers, and application logic.

Without reliable back-end functionality, websites cannot process user requests, store information, or deliver personalized content efficiently.

Full-Stack Development

A full-stack developer has expertise in both front-end and back-end technologies. This broad skill set enables developers to build complete web applications from concept to deployment.

Many companies value full-stack professionals because they can contribute across multiple stages of a project.

Website Performance and Speed

Website speed has a major impact on user experience. Slow-loading pages often frustrate visitors and reduce conversion rates.

Developers improve website performance by:

  • Compressing images.
  • Optimizing code.
  • Reducing unnecessary scripts.
  • Using browser caching.
  • Improving server response times.
  • Minimizing file sizes.

Fast websites not only improve customer satisfaction but also support stronger SEO performance.

Security Is a Top Priority

Cybersecurity has become increasingly important as websites collect sensitive customer information.

Professional Web Development includes implementing strong security practices such as:

  • Secure login systems.
  • Data encryption.
  • HTTPS certificates.
  • Regular software updates.
  • Input validation.
  • Protection against malicious attacks.

Maintaining website security protects both businesses and visitors while strengthening trust.

Accessibility Creates Better Websites

A quality website should be accessible to every visitor, including individuals with disabilities.

Important accessibility features include:

  • Readable font sizes.
  • High color contrast.
  • Keyboard navigation.
  • Alternative text for images.
  • Logical page structure.
  • Clear navigation menus.

Accessibility improves usability for everyone while expanding the potential audience.
